首页 > 赤壁攻略网 > 游戏资讯 > 制作小游戏—制作小游戏教程 内容详情

制作小游戏—制作小游戏教程

势秋颖

制作小游戏—制作小游戏教程

制作小游戏—制作小游戏教程是一篇既涵盖游戏制作教学又涉及软件应用指导的文章关键词,它更倾向于是一个综合性的教程类词汇,旨在为用户提供从零开始制作小游戏的详细步骤和技巧。以下是一篇围绕该关键词撰写的文章。

一、引言:探索小游戏制作的魅力

在数字娱乐日益丰富的今天,小游戏以其简单有趣的特性迅速占领了用户的心智空间。无论你是游戏爱好者,还是想要涉足游戏开发领域的初学者,学习如何制作小游戏都是一次既充满挑战又极具乐趣的旅程。本文将带你深入了解小游戏制作的全过程,从理论到实践,助你一步步成为小游戏创作的行家里手。

二、小游戏制作的基础知识

在制作小游戏之前,了解一些基础知识是必不可少的。首先,你需要熟悉游戏设计的基本原理,包括游戏机制、关卡设计、用户体验等。其次,掌握至少一种编程语言,如JavaScript、Python或Unity的C#,是游戏开发的核心技能。此外,熟悉图形设计软件(如Photoshop、Illustrator)和音频编辑软件(如Audacity)能够提升你的游戏视觉效果和音效设计。

三、选择游戏引擎与工具

游戏引擎是制作小游戏的得力助手,它能大大简化开发流程。Unity和Unreal Engine是业界知名的3D游戏引擎,适合打造视觉效果丰富的游戏;而对于2D游戏,GameMaker Studio和Construct 3则以其易用性和高效性著称。选择适合你的引擎后,通过官方网站或在线教程学习其基本操作,为后续开发打下坚实基础。

四、设计游戏概念与原型

一个吸引人的游戏概念是成功的一半。思考你的游戏想要传达什么故事、提供何种体验,以及目标受众是谁。接着,利用草图、故事板或原型工具(如Figma、Sketch)快速构建游戏原型,不断迭代以验证想法的可行性。记住,用户反馈是优化游戏设计的宝贵资源。

五、编程实现游戏功能

进入编程阶段,根据游戏设计文档,开始编写代码实现游戏逻辑、角色控制、碰撞检测等核心功能。利用游戏引擎提供的API和脚本语言,可以高效地开发出各种游戏元素。同时,不要忽视代码的优化,确保游戏在不同设备上的流畅运行。定期发布测试版本,收集玩家反馈,不断调整和完善。

六、音频与视觉效果的整合

优秀的音频和视觉效果能够极大提升游戏的沉浸感。挑选或创作符合游戏氛围的音乐和音效,使用音频编辑软件进行剪辑和混音。同样,精心设计的角色动画、背景画面和特效能够为游戏增添不少色彩。确保所有资源在游戏运行时的加载和内存占用都在可控范围内。

七、发布与推广

当游戏开发完成并经过严格测试后,就到了向全世界展示的时刻。选择合适的发布平台(如Steam、App Store、Google Play),遵循平台规则提交审核。同时,利用社交媒体、游戏论坛、直播等渠道进行预热和宣传,吸引潜在玩家的关注。别忘了持续更新和维护,根据玩家反馈不断优化游戏内容。

总之,制作小游戏是一个融合了创意、技术和市场的复杂过程。但只要你有热情、耐心和不断学习的态度,就一定能在这个充满无限可能的领域中找到属于自己的位置。希望本文能为你踏上小游戏制作之旅提供有力的支持和指导。

相关